2008/5/30, Brad House wrote:

> > > I can reproduce here...
> > >
> > > The reason is because adig.c is missing:
> > >
> > > #ifdef HAVE_ARPA_NAMESER_COMPAT_H
> > > #include <arpa/nameser_compat.h>
> > > #endif
> > >
> >
> > Shouldn't this also be added after all "#include <arpa/nameser.h>"
> > that are in other source files ? Or do those other ones not really
> > benefit from it ?
> >
>
> As far as I can tell, all the other files which _need_ it, already
> have it, as that is the only compilation error. I just cut and paste
> the #ifdef and #include from another source file that already had it.

Ok, Brad thanks for your fix, it has just been checked in to CVS.
